Class DataSourceSelector
- java.lang.Object
-
- org.kie.workbench.common.screens.datasource.management.client.editor.datasource.selector.DataSourceSelector
-
- All Implemented Interfaces:
org.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ceSelector,DataSourceSelectorView.Presenter
@ApplicationScoped public class DataSourceSelector extends Object implements DataSourceSelectorView.Presenter, org.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ceSelector
-
-
Constructor Summary
Constructors Constructor Description DataSourceSelector()DataSourceSelector(DataSourceSelectorView view, PopupsUtil popupsUtil, org.jboss.errai.ui.client.local.spi.TranslationService translationService, org.jboss.errai.common.client.api.Caller<org.kie.workbench.common.screens.datasource.management.service.DataSourceDefQueryService> queryService)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anisGlobalSelection()voidonClose()voidonSelect()voidsetGlobalSelection()voidsetModuleSelection(org.guvnor.common.services.project.model.Module module)voidshow(org.uberfire.mvp.ParameterizedCommand<org.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ceInfo> onSelectCommand, org.uberfire.mvp.Command onCloseCommand)
-
-
-
Constructor Detail
-
DataSourceSelector
public DataSourceSelector()
-
DataSourceSelector
@Inject public DataSourceSelector(DataSourceSelectorView view, PopupsUtil popupsUtil, org.jboss.errai.ui.client.local.spi.TranslationService translationService, org.jboss.errai.common.client.api.Caller<org.kie.workbench.common.screens.datasource.management.service.DataSourceDefQueryService> queryService)
-
-
Method Detail
-
setModuleSelection
public void setModuleSelection(org.guvnor.common.services.project.model.Module module)
- Specified by:
setModuleSelectionin interfaceorg.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ceSelector
-
setGlobalSelection
public void setGlobalSelection()
- Specified by:
setGlobalSelectionin interfaceorg.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ceSelector
-
isGlobalSelection
public boolean isGlobalSelection()
-
show
public void show(org.uberfire.mvp.ParameterizedCommand<org.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ceInfo> onSelectCommand, org.uberfire.mvp.Command onCloseCommand)- Specified by:
showin interfaceorg.kie.workbench.common.screens.datamodeller.client.widgets.datasourceselector.DataSourceSelector
-
onClose
public void onClose()
- Specified by:
onClosein interfaceDataSourceSelectorView.Presenter
-
onSelect
public void onSelect()
- Specified by:
onSelectin interfaceDataSourceSelectorView.Presenter
-
-